Victor Horta, a pioneering figure in the Art Nouveau movement, left an indelible mark on architecture with his innovative designs and unique aesthetic vision. One of the most significant places to explore his genius is the Musée Horta, located in the heart of Brussels, Belgium. This museum is not only a tribute to Horta's remarkable work but also a fascinating insight into the Art Nouveau style and its cultural impact.
Musée Horta is housed in the private residence and studio of Victor Horta, designed between 1898 and 1901. The building exemplifies Horta's architectural philosophy, showcasing his mastery of light, space, and organic forms. Visitors are often captivated by the flowing lines and intricate details that characterize Horta’s approach to design. The museum features a collection of furniture, stained glass, and decorative elements that Horta himself crafted, giving a comprehensive view of his artistic vision.
One of the highlights of the museum is the stunning staircase, which serves as a central element in the design, showcasing Horta's ability to blend functionality with artistic beauty. The use of natural light, evident through large windows and open spaces, enhances the overall atmosphere, making each room feel alive and welcoming. As you wander through the intimate spaces, the essence of Horta's creativity is palpable, allowing visitors to engage with the ambiance of the late 19th century.
